List in order the 12 blessings the overcomer receives. Bonus for getting the verses.
① Fruit of the Tree of life (Rv 2:7)
② Crown of life (Rv 2:10)
③ Not harmed by the second death (Rv 2:11)
④ Hidden manna (Rv 2:17)
⑤ White stone (Rv 2:17)
⑥ Iron scepter (Rv 2:26-27)
⑦ Morning star(Rv 2:28)
⑧ Wearing white clothes (Rv 3:5)
⑨ Recorded in the book of life (Rv 3:5)
⑩ Pillar in the temple of God (Rv 3:12)
⑪ Recording the name of God, the holy city, New Jerusalem, and the new name of Jesus (Rv 3:12)
⑫ Allowing one to sit on Jesus’ throne (Rv 3:21)
